The Philadelphia 76ers will continue the road trip on Sunday when they take on the Toronto Raptors on the first night of the back-to-back, and if you’re wondering how you can watch all the action live, you’ve come to the right place. The Sixers will be looking to keep moving in the right direction after winning five of their past six games.

The Sixers enter this contest as the No. 5 seed and are right on the heels of the No. 4 seed Raptors at the moment. If Philadelphia can handle its business, then it can move back into a favorable position as the season inches towards the halfway point. The Sixers and Raptors have split their season series at 1-1 with the first two in Philadelphia. This will be an important two games for both teams as they move forward.
